1. **Bunkering STS Operation**: Bunkering refers to the process of supplying fuel (usually marine fuel oil or diesel) to ships, typically while they are anchored or at berth. Ship-to-Ship (STS) bunkering involves the transfer of fuel between vessels, often conducted offshore to facilitate efficient fueling operations without disrupting port activities. 3. **Coal Supply to TNBF**: Tenaga Nasional Berhad Fuel (TNBF) is a subsidiary of Tenaga Nasional Berhad (TNB), Malaysia's principal power company. Coal remains a significant fuel source for power generation in Malaysia, with TNB operating several coal-fired power plants across the country.
